When it comes to the development and production of veterinary vaccines, our pharmaceutical client has the largest centre in the industry worldwide and is a Centre of Excellence; employing more than 1000 people. They are looking to add to their team and require a EHS Specialist.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ities for this role include, but are not limited to, the following:
- Be the EHS point of contact and the owner of numerous cross site local EHS standards and complete EHS gap assessments and audits of effective EHS standards in line with Global Safety and Environment Standards. Special emphasis is paid to standards on Industrial Hygiene, Biosafety, Chemical Management, and Process Safety Management.
- Compile and submit required safety, health, and environmental reports to corporate and regulatory agencies.
- Assist with managing contractor EHS compliance and related high-risk work HRW safety procedures to a high-performance level.
- Ensure that Pre-Start Up, Safety, Environment Review (PSSER) for new product introductions within the facilities are compliant with regulations, corporate requirements and industry best practices.
- Ability to manage complex programs and to balance the strategic needs of the program
- Extensive EHS experience in Pharmaceutical / Biotechnology / Chemical industries. Will consider other highly regulated industries.
- Experience in successfully implementing EHS programs enterprise wide.
- Experience in managing and implementing change
